Default Air hammer advice

Hi everyone,
I've never used a hand held air chisel/hammer for anything less than ripping panels off cars, so I'm looking at buying a new toy!
Eckold do a planishing hammer for mind boggling money, I know know an old boy panel maker that swears its the best tool he's got, however I'm not gonna spend that sort of money on one £1400!!!.
Looking on eBay there are vast amount to choose from, I want one for planishing free hand not in a frame. Is there an ideal length or stroke to use or is it a personal preference thing. Are there low vibration versions that won't destroy your elbows with prolonged use?
What about the hammers are there fixed types that don't float around?
